People had many different beliefs about what the northern lights were. The Inuits told tales of dead souls playing walrus skull soccer in the sky. According to a Chinese myth, the lights were fighting dragons. Russians believed the lights were a sign of childbirth, while the Greeks believed them to be a sign of coming war.

What was the first culture to determine earth was a sphere?

The ancient Greeks were the first culture to determine that the Earth was a sphere. Philosophers such as Pythagoras and Aristotle provided evidence through observations and reasoning that supported this belief.

Which is the land of thunderbolts?

The land known for thunderbolts is often associated with Greece, as it is home to the ancient Greek god of thunder and lightning, Zeus. The ancient Greeks believed Zeus hurled thunderbolts down to Earth as a display of his power and wrath.
